Stellar Resources Limited (ASX: SRZ, “Stellar” or the “Company”) is pleased to advise that it has received $352,876.95 (before costs) from the Australian Taxation Office in respect to an R&D Tax Incentive Claim for the 2014/15 financial year.
The R&D tax incentive receipt adds to a well-funded balance sheet which held a cash balance of $2.2 million as at 30 June 2015.
The funds shall be applied to advancing the Heemskirk tin project into a definitive feasibility study (DFS). The critical next steps for a DFS were outlined in an ASX release on 23 September 2015, “Substantial increase in Heemskirk tin NPV”.

Stellar Resources (SRZ) is an exploration and development company with assets in Tasmania and South Australia. The company is rapidly advancing its high-grade Heemskirk Tin Project, located near Zeehan in Tasmania, and plans to become Australia’s second largest producer of tin.
